Special edition books related to the Bridgerton series, curated and offered by Illumicrate, a book subscription box service known for its unique literary merchandise and collectible editions, are sometimes available for purchase on the secondary market. These editions often feature exclusive cover art, sprayed or stencilled edges, artwork on the reverse of the dust jacket, and other enhancements like signed bookplates or author letters, making them highly sought after by fans and collectors.

The availability of these enhanced editions offers readers an opportunity to acquire visually stunning and collectible versions of their favorite books. The curated nature of these boxes, combined with the popularity of the Bridgerton series, often results in high demand, driving a robust secondary market. This market can provide access to sold-out boxes or individual items for those who missed the initial subscription window. The inherent scarcity and special features contribute to the perceived value and desirability of these editions for collectors and enthusiasts.

This designated reading level typically signifies early readers transitioning from simple picture books to more complex narratives. Books at this stage often feature longer sentences, a broader vocabulary, and more involved plot lines, while still incorporating engaging illustrations. An example might include a story with multiple characters interacting in a developing storyline across several chapters.

The significance of this particular stage lies in its role as a bridge to more advanced reading. It cultivates crucial literacy skills such as increased reading fluency, comprehension of nuanced narratives, and expanded vocabulary acquisition. This progression builds confidence and fosters a lifelong love of reading, providing a solid foundation for future academic success and personal enrichment. Established reading programs often utilize leveled systems to guide children through increasingly challenging texts, ensuring appropriate progress and preventing discouragement.

Extending the loan period of borrowed materials through a library’s website or mobile application offers a convenient way to retain access without physically visiting the library. Typically, this involves logging into a personal library account, selecting the items to be renewed, and confirming the extension. For instance, a patron might select several books nearing their due date within their account and choose the “renew” option, extending the borrowing period for another week or two.

This digital service provides significant advantages. It saves patrons time and effort, eliminates potential late fees if renewals are completed before the due date, and allows continued access to essential resources without interruption. Historically, renewing library materials required a visit to the library or a phone call. The advent of online renewal systems significantly streamlined this process, marking a key advancement in library services accessibility. This shift mirrors the broader trend of digital transformation in public services, offering increased convenience and efficiency.

Eliminating the musty smell of mildew from books requires careful handling and appropriate methods to avoid further damage. This process involves isolating the affected books, addressing the underlying cause of the mildew, and employing techniques to neutralize the odor and prevent recurrence. For instance, placing affected books in a sealed container with baking soda can absorb some of the moisture and odor.

Preserving books, often valuable for their historical or sentimental significance, necessitates addressing mildew promptly. Unchecked mildew growth can cause irreversible damage to paper, bindings, and ink, leading to significant loss. Historically, various methods have been employed, from airing books in sunlight to using absorbent materials like charcoal. Effective mildew removal ensures the longevity and continued usability of these important artifacts.
